We have an exciting opportunity within our Xyla Community Services finance team for a Credit Controller to join us! This dynamic and busy role involves managing financial collections and resolving account queries. You will build and maintain close relationships with all customers, including Local Authorities and healthcare clients, ensuring smooth account operations. Additionally, you will collaborate with other departments to resolve outstanding payment issues.

Every day you will…

  • Timely and effective collection of all debts and customers payments, maintaining contact with clients to ensure invoices are clear for payment and resolving queries both internally and externally around outstanding invoices.
  • Liaise closely with other departments within the business so that credit issues are resolved smoothly to meet cash and debtor targets.
  • Handle disputed invoices and negotiating to bring payment within agreed terms.
  • Respond promptly to both internal and external stakeholders
  • Regularly contacting customers to ensure all relevant debts are managed as necessary and Issue customer statements; obtain customer remittances and assist with new account set up administration process.

To thrive in this role, you must ideally have…

  • Previous experience working in a Credit Control environment
  • The ability to organise and prioritise workload effectively.
  • A strong attention to detail with good verbal and written communication skills
  • Working knowledge and experience in using Microsoft Excel using VLOOKUP and Pivot tables
